Subject: [PATCH 4/5] chainlint: recognize multi-line quoted strings more robustly

chainlint.sed recognizes multi-line quoted strings within subshells:

    echo "abc
        def" >out &&

so it can avoid incorrectly classifying lines internal to the string as
breaking the &&-chain. To identify the first line of a multi-line
string, it checks if the line contains a single quote. However, this is
fragile and can be easily fooled by a line containing multiple strings:

    echo "xyz" "abc
        def" >out &&

Make detection more robust by checking for an odd number of quotes
rather than only a single one.

(Escaped quotes are not handled, but support may be added later.)

The original multi-line string recognizer rather cavalierly threw away
all but the final quote, whereas the new one is careful to retain all
quotes, so the "expected" output of a couple existing chainlint tests is
updated to account for this new behavior.

diff --git a/t/chainlint.sed b/t/chainlint.sed
index 6c891bf383..338163c2f5 100644
--- a/t/chainlint.sed
+++ b/t/chainlint.sed
@@ -151,10 +151,10 @@ s/.*\n//
 :slurp
 # incomplete line "...\"
 /\\$/bincomplete
-# multi-line quoted string "...\n..."
-/^[^"]*"[^"]*$/bdqstring
-# multi-line quoted string '...\n...' (but not contraction in string "it's so")
-/^[^']*'[^']*$/{
+# multi-line quoted string "...\n..."?
+/"/bdqstring
+# multi-line quoted string '...\n...'? (but not contraction in string "it's")
+/'/{
 	/"[^'"]*'[^'"]*"/!bsqstring
 }
 :folded
@@ -250,20 +250,32 @@ N
 s/\\\n//
 bslurp
 
-# found multi-line double-quoted string "...\n..." -- slurp until end of string
+# check for multi-line double-quoted string "...\n..." -- fold to one line
 :dqstring
-s/"//g
+# remove all quote pairs
+s/"\([^"]*\)"/@!\1@!/g
+# done if no dangling quote
+/"/!bdqdone
+# otherwise, slurp next line and try again
 N
 s/\n//
-/"/!bdqstring
+bdqstring
+:dqdone
+s/@!/"/g
 bfolded
 
-# found multi-line single-quoted string '...\n...' -- slurp until end of string
+# check for multi-line single-quoted string '...\n...' -- fold to one line
 :sqstring
-s/'//g
+# remove all quote pairs
+s/'\([^']*\)'/@!\1@!/g
+# done if no dangling quote
+/'/!bsqdone
+# otherwise, slurp next line and try again
 N
 s/\n//
-/'/!bsqstring
+bsqstring
+:sqdone
+s/@!/'/g
 bfolded
